Corrugator Stacker Operator

Description

SUMMARY

Responsible for all activities associated with stacking sheets from the corrugator including setup, operation, cleanup, and recommending improvements to operations.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Relay messages to proper personnel promptly regarding necessary adjustments.
  • Assist Corrugator crew as assigned by supervisor.
  • Turn in maintenance work orders to supervision for needed repairs. Be proactive in the maintenance of equipment.
  • Adheres to production schedule.
  • Makes recommendations for optimizing the schedule to meet cost, quality and service goals.
  • Reports any unusual scheduling issues to Supervisor.
  • Learn to back up Slitter Operator and Doublebacker when necessary.
  • Place protective top and bottom sheets and insert tie sheets when applicable.
  • Count and verify unit and inch counts of units.
  • Insure proper load tags are in each unit.
  • Operate corrugator conveyor lines and unitizer.
  • Learn to read corrugator lineups.
  • Restack, flip stack, and handband units as necessary.
  • Assist in the training of dry end personnel.
  • Comply with all company policies and procedures, including safety and maintaining good housekeeping.
  • Additional duties may be assigned by management.

Candidates are PREFERRED who offer the following:

  • Prior work experience in the corrugated industry.
  • 6 months’ experience in the corrugator.
